Modifying the Boot Field
You modify the boot field from the software configuration register. To modify the software configuration
register boot field, perform this task:
Command
Step 1
Router# show version
Step 2
Router# configure terminal
Step 3
Router(config)# config-register value
Step 4
Router(config)# end
Step 5
Router# reload
To modify the configuration register while the router is running Cisco IOS, follow these steps:
Enter the enable command and your password to enter privileged level as follows:
Step 1
Router> enable
Password:
Router#
Enter the configure terminal command at the EXEC mode prompt (#) as follows:
Step 2
Router# configure terminal
Enter configuration commands, one per line. End with CNTL/Z.
Router(config)#
Step 3
Configure the configuration register to 0x2102 as follows:
Router(config)# config-register 0x2102
Set the contents of the configuration register by entering the config-register value configuration
command, where value is a hexadecimal number preceded by 0x (see
Step 4
Enter the end command to exit configuration mode. The new value settings are saved to memory;
however, the new settings do not take effect until the system software is reloaded by rebooting the
system.
Step 5
Enter the show version EXEC command to display the configuration register value currently in effect
and that will be used at the next reload. The value is displayed on the last line of the screen display, as
in this example:
Configuration register is 0x141 (will be 0x2102 at next reload)
Step 6
Save your settings. (See the
However, note that configuration register changes take effect only after the system reloads, such as when
you enter a reload command from the console.)
Reboot the system. The new configuration register value takes effect with the next system boot.
Step 7
This completes the procedure for making configuration register changes.
